Best Quotes about Books - reading
Books in a large university library system: 2, 000,000. Books in an average large city library: 1 0,000. Average number of books in a chain bookstore: 30, 000. Books in an average neighborhood branch library: 20, 000.
Horowitz, Lois
To feel most beautifully alive means to be reading something beautiful, ready always to apprehend in the flow of language the sudden flash of poetry.
Bachelard, Gaston
Books are the best of things if well used; if abused, among the worst. They are good for nothing but to inspire. I had better never see a book than be warped by its attraction clean out of my own orbit, and made a satellite instead of a system.
Emerson, Ralph Waldo
Americans will listen, but they do not care to read. War and Peace must wait for the leisure of retirement, which never really comes: meanwhile it helps to furnish the living room. Blockbusting fiction is bought as furniture. Unread, it maintains its value. Read, it looks like money wasted. Cunningly, Americans know that books contain a person, and they want the person, not the book.
Burgess, Anthony
I wish I could write a beautiful book to break those hearts that are soon to cease to exist: a book of faith and small neat worlds and of people who live by the philosophies of popular songs.
What is important is not to be able to read rapidly, but to be able to decide what not to read.
Mccay, James T.
A novel must be exceptionally good to live as long as the average cat.
Maclennan, Hugh
Next to acquiring good friends, the best acquisition is that of good books.
Colton, Charles Caleb
One half who graduate from college never read another book.
True, Herbert
Of all the ways of acquiring books, writing them oneself is regarded as the most praiseworthy method. Writers are really people who write books not because they are poor, but because they are dissatisfied with the books which they could buy but do not like.
Benjamin, Walter
I used to walk to school with my nose buried in a book.
Coolio
The book to read is not the one which thinks for you, but the one which makes you think. No book in the world equals the Bible for that.
Mccosh
The novel can't compete with cars, the movies, television, and liquor. A guy who's had a good feed and tanked up on good wine gives his old lady a kiss after supper and his day is over. Finished.
Celine, Louis-Ferdinand
There is more treasure in books than in all the pirates loot on Treasure Island and best of all, you can enjoy these riches every day of your life.
Disney, Walt
A book may be compared to your neighbor: if it be good, it cannot last too long; if bad, you cannot get rid of it too early.
Brooke, Rupert
Don't just read the easy stuff. You may be entertained by it, but you will never grow from it.
Rohn, Jim
The reason a writer writes a book is to forget a book and the reason a reader reads one is to remember it.
Wolfe, Thomas
I always begin at the left with the opening word of the sentence and read toward the right and I recommend this method.
Thurber, James
You will find most books worth reading are worth reading twice.
Morely, John
I feel a kind of reverence for the first books of young authors. There is so much aspiration in them, so much audacious hope and trembling fear, so much of the heart's history, that all errors and shortcomings are for a while lost sight of in the amiable self assertion of youth.
Longfellow, Henry Wadsworth
Everywhere I have sought rest and not found it, except sitting in a corner by myself with a little book.
Kempis, Thomas
Books that you carry to the fire, and hold readily in your hand, are most useful after all.
Johnson, Samuel
'Tis the good reader that makes the good book; in every book he finds passages which seem to be confidences or sides hidden from all else and unmistakably meant for his ear; the profit of books is according to the sensibility of the reader; the profound thought or passion sleeps as in a mine, until it is discovered by an equal mind and heart.
Emerson, Ralph Waldo
The books that the world calls immoral are the books that show the world its own shame.
Wilde, Oscar
The multitude of books is a great evil. There is no limit to this fever for writing.
Luther, Martin
The books one has written in the past have two surprises in store: one couldn't write them again, and wouldn't want to.
Rostand, Jean
You've really got to start hitting the books because it's no joke out here.
Lee, Spike
Read as you taste fruit or savor wine, or enjoy friendship, love or life.
Jackson, Holbrook
Early in the morning, at break of day, in all the freshness and dawn of one's strength, to read a book --I call that vicious!
Nietzsche, Friedrich
A bad book is the worse that it cannot repent. It has not been the devil's policy to keep the masses of mankind in ignorance; but finding that they will read, he is doing all in his power to poison their books.
Kirk, E.N.
He that loves a book will never want a faithful friend, a wholesome counselor, a cheerful companion, an effectual comforter. By study, by reading, by thinking, one may innocently divert and pleasantly entertain himself, as in all weathers, as in all fortunes.
Barrow
You should read books like you take medicine, by advice, and not by advertisement.
Ruskin, John
Fiction reveals truth that reality obscures.
West, Jessamyn
The books we read should be chosen with great care, that they may be, as an Egyptian king wrote over his library, The medicines of the soul.
Hood, Paxton
A good book is the best of friends, the same today and for ever.
Tupper, Martin
It is from books that wise people derive consolation in the troubles of life.
Hugo, Victor
With one day's reading a man may have the key in his hands.
Pound, Ezra
What gunpowder did for war the printing press has done for the mind.
Phillips, Wendell
A library is thought in cold storage.
Samuel, Herbert
Books are those faithful mirrors that reflect to our mind the minds of sages and heroes.
Gibbon, Edward
Next, in importance to books are their titles.
Davies, Paul
The things I want to know are in books; my best friend is the man who'll get me a book I ain't read.
Lincoln, Abraham
Any book that helps a child to form a habit of reading, to make reading one of his deep and continuing needs, is good for him.
McKenna, Richard
Books are the blessed chloroform of the mind.
Chambers, Robert
The power of a text is different when it is read from when it is copied out. Only the copied text thus commands the soul of him who is occupied with it, whereas the mere reader never discovers the new aspects of his inner self that are opened by the text, that road cut through the interior jungle forever closing behind it: because the reader follows the movement of his mind in the free flight of day-dreaming, whereas the copier submits it to command.
Benjamin, Walter
When you have mastered numbers, you will in fact no longer be reading numbers, any more than you read words when reading books You will be reading meanings.
Geneen, Harold S.
Books give not wisdom where none was before. But where some is, there reading makes it more.
Harington, John
Most books today seemed to have been written overnight from books read the day before.
Chamfort, Sebastien-Roch Nicolas De
